The reimbursement loan items are fairly brand brand new. Consumers must dig to the details to determine what sort of loan they could exactly expect and what exactly is being offered.

The advance loans are built by banks secured and— by and repaid straight from a customer’s taxation reimbursement. The size of the loans will be limited as a result.

When you’re owed a $3,000 income tax reimbursement, there isn’t any real method you will get a $3,000 reimbursement advance loan. Yet the number that is big exactly just exactly what consumers will dsicover first.

Beginning Friday through Feb. 28, a 0% interest loan for approximately $3,000 would be wanted to current and new clients at H&R Block. If approved, H&R Block claims, consumers will routinely have usage of cash the exact same day they use.

Jackson Hewitt has an item that promises as much as $3,200 — up from no more than $1,300 year that is last for the 0% interest loan.

Liberty Tax is marketing exactly what it calls “the biggest taxation reimbursement advance offer in the market” using its effortless Advance Loan as high as $3,250 now through Feb. 28. No charges or interest are from the loan.

TaxSlayer, a tax that is online, established what it calls “refundNOW, ” where qualifying clients can receive an advance all the way to $1,000 in as low as 48 hours of these e-file being accepted by the irs. Loan quantities are either $500 or $1,000.

The interest in reimbursement advance loans has been driven up after having a crackdown to fight taxation reimbursement fraudulence.

The irs is currently needed to hold some tax refunds back until at the least mid-February for everyone claiming the Earned Income Tax Credit or the extra son or daughter Tax Credit. Just last year, about 15 million individuals who filed at the beginning of the period faced those delays.

The IRS warns income tax filers that refunds that include such credits will likely not arrive in a taxpayer’s banking account or debit card until at the least Feb. 27 for many selecting deposit that is direct. But more delays could just take spot, if there are various other difficulties with the taxation return.

An essential point: The wait relates to the entire reimbursement — not merely the part of reimbursement cash that is related to these credits.

Therefore the IRS recommends consumers not to ever bank on finding a reimbursement with a date that is certain specially when making major acquisitions or spending bills.

In the event that you feel you can’t wait, well, you are going to be desperate to pay attention an individual begins dealing with approaches to get fast cash. Here are a few facts to consider:

1) most people aren’t getting a 0% loan of $3,000 or more.

Liberty Tax, as an example, notes that to qualify for the most $3,250 loan quantity, you would require an expected federal income tax reimbursement — minus authorized charges for taxation planning solutions — that quantities to at the very least $5,095.

The available loan quantities at Liberty Tax are $500, $800, $1,300, and $3,250.

The loan that is actual will change on the basis of the expected reimbursement quantity, ID verification, eligibility criteria and underwriting.

The refund advance loans at H&R Block come in four amounts that are different $500, $750, $1,250 or $3,000 — dependent on that which you’re qualified to get.

H&R Block stated a customer should be due a federal tax reimbursement with a minimum of $1,000 to qualify for a reimbursement Advance and meet underwriting requirements.

The typical income that is federal reimbursement a year ago, in line with the IRS, had been $2,782.

Jackson Hewitt clients could possibly get loans obtainable in levels of $100, $200, $500, $750, $1,000 or $3,200.

The advance loan is agreed to Jackson Hewitt consumers by MetaBank in Sioux Falls, S.D. MetaBank stated it’s going to make as much as $750 million in interest-free reimbursement advance loans in 2017, up through the available $450 million year that is last.

A representative for MetaBank stated the financial institution actively works to supply the loan amount that is highest feasible, and in some cases the mortgage quantities are far more than 50% regarding the reimbursement due.

2) you simply cannot use the internet to obtain a number of these improvements.

You will need certainly to see a income tax expert and possess your fees ready at A h&r that is participating block Jackson Hewitt or Liberty workplace to have some of these loans. Jackson Hewitt also offers taxation planning workplaces in Wal-Mart shops, too.

TaxSlayer offers an online advance with a bit in which the optimum loan quantity is $1,000 — maybe perhaps perhaps not as much as $3,000 approximately. Clients will need to have a W-2, in addition to a legitimate and current government-issued photo recognition and satisfy other eligibility needs.

3) No cost will not equal no expense.

Many of these promotions for reimbursement improvements highlight there are no finance charges with no loan costs from the loans.

But this might be key: Any income tax planning costs would use. So you should attempt to determine what you could spend to have your fees ready at a offered location.

H&R Block notes that one may register a federal 1040 EZ for free start through Feb. 28 friday.

But lots of people cannot register the EZ type. As an example, you can not register an EZ in the event that you claim dependents. And also you cannot register the EZ kind in the event that you claim any credits other than the earned earnings credit.

And H&R Block notes that additional costs make an application for the Earned Income Credit and specific other additional types, for state and regional comes back, and in case you choose other services and products.

Remember you will find now lots of ways for many individuals to file a taxation return without having to pay a cost. Complimentary File tax pc software, for instance, would be offered at www. Irs.gov for most households with incomes significantly less than $66,000.

Some reduced- and consumers that are moderate-income find yourself spending money on income tax planning solutions only to here is another advance loans — even if they may be eligible for free income tax solutions via volunteer web internet web sites, for instance the Accounting help Society in Detroit.

Chi Chi Wu, staff lawyer during the nationwide customer Law Center, stated some secret shopping tests show that tax preparation costs could be $400 to $500 for a few lower or moderate earnings taxpayers whom be eligible for the Earned Income Tax Credit.

The income tax planning costs typically are taken out of your reimbursement whenever you sign up for a reimbursement advance loan.

4) Is this actually an approach to get same-day money?

Jackson Hewitt claims the reimbursement advance cash is available within a few minutes to a day of finishing a income tax return with Jackson Hewitt in the event that cash is packed from the United states Express provide card that is prepaid. It’s 60 minutes. You do have to watch out for any costs related to making use of a prepaid card.

The money could be available within one to three days if you choose direct deposit into your bank. The mortgage is immediately repaid when the income income tax reimbursement is gotten.

5) must you hurry?

The IRS announced that the taxation filing period will start Jan. 29 — which can be about a later than last year week. The filing due date is April 17.

Numerous pc computer software businesses and income tax experts encourage taxation statements before Jan. 29 nevertheless they will simply have the ability to submit the comes back towards the IRS starting the Monday that 1 hour online payday loans is last in.

The IRS will not process paper returns until later on in mid-February.

It was said by the IRS anticipated issuing significantly more than nine away from 10 refunds within just 21 times.

When it comes down to a reimbursement advance, would you really should hurry?

If you’re taking a look at an inferior advance, state $500 or $800, would you show up with this cash on your very own to cover some bills down? Keep in mind that these 0% loans only provide you with cash a weeks that are few your tax reimbursement will be granted anyhow.
